We love having a fast and yummy taco place in a great location! We live about 20 minutes from here, but we have a lot of appointments in the area. So we usually grab some tacos really quick if we're in the area!
The tacos and ingredients are always very fresh! We've never had a bad experience here. It's a fast/casual place and sometimes it is harder to get a table. You order at the register, grab a pager, and then place it on the table you sit at. The food will come to you and it's very fast!
My favorite taco here is on the "secret menu." It's called the Green Chile Pork Missionary Style. I could eat 10 of these if I had the stomach room for it! You can tell they slow roast their pork low and slow. It's very tender. It has green chiles, pickled onions, guacamole, and fresh cheese and cilantro. It's then sandwiched between a crispy shell and a soft flour shell with cheese in between. Think of an upscale pulled pork quesadilla taco. So dang good!
My family and friends love to get their breakfast tacos. I'm not the biggest fan of the kind of eggs they use, maybe they put too much egg in them, but they're just ok to me! But they LOVE them!
The only reason why I gave it 4 stars is because sometimes its overwhelming inside when you're trying to order and occasionally they have put extra ingredients on the tacos that were not on the menu that we didn't care for. The tables aren't cleaned off as good as some other restaurants, but that's probably because they are typically really crowded and they don't have time to clean them in between guests.
